    Biography of a Chief Petty Officer

    Background and Career Journey

    A Chief Petty Officer (CPO) in the Coast Guard is a senior enlisted rank that represents years of service, dedication, and expertise. This rank is achieved after demonstrating exceptional leadership, technical proficiency, and commitment to the mission. CPOs often begin their careers as enlisted members, progressing through the ranks with a combination of experience, education, and performance.

    To better understand the journey of a Chief Petty Officer, let's examine the typical career trajectory. Enlisted members must first achieve the rank of Petty Officer First Class (E-6) before being eligible for selection as a CPO. This process involves rigorous evaluations, including peer reviews, performance appraisals, and leadership assessments.

    Role and Responsibilities of Chief Petty Officers

    Chief Petty Officers in the Coast Guard are tasked with a wide range of responsibilities that span leadership, administration, and technical expertise. Their primary role is to ensure the successful execution of missions while fostering a culture of excellence within their units.

    • Supervising junior enlisted personnel
    • Mentoring and developing subordinate officers
    • Managing operational and administrative tasks
    • Providing technical guidance in specialized fields

    Leadership in Action

    One of the most critical aspects of a CPO's role is leadership. They are responsible for setting the tone and standards within their teams, ensuring that all members operate at peak performance. This involves not only directing but also inspiring and motivating their subordinates.

  • Career Path to Becoming a Chief Petty Officer

    The journey to becoming a Chief Petty Officer is a challenging but rewarding one. It requires a combination of technical skills, leadership qualities, and a commitment to lifelong learning. Aspiring CPOs must demonstrate exceptional performance at every stage of their career, from basic training to advanced leadership positions.

    Steps to Achieve the Rank

    The path to becoming a Chief Petty Officer includes:

    • Enlistment and basic training
    • Advancement through the ranks (E-1 to E-6)
    • Selection for the Chief Petty Officer program
    • Completion of the CPO induction course
